Jewel biscuits

A colourful change to a classic biscuit.

Ingredients

• 175g plain flour
• 100g butter, chilled
• 1 tbsp milk
• 1 tsp vanilla extract
• 50g caster sugar
• 15-18 brightly coloured boiled sweets

Method

  1. Preheat the oven to 160C, gas mark 2.  Wizz the flour and butter together in a food processor until combined.  Stir in the milk, vanilla and sugar and bring together into a ball.
  2. Wrap the dough in cling film and chill in the fridge for 30 minutes.  Roll out to about 0.3cm between 2 sheets of parchment – don’t worry about any crumbly bits around the edge, you can re-roll these later.
  3. Using two cutters (round, flower or heart shapes work well), one smaller than the other, stamp out several shapes with the larger one.  Use the smaller cutter to remove the centre of each one leaving a hole behind.  Re-roll any removed or left over dough and repeat until all the dough has been used up.
  4. Place the shapes onto parchment lined baking sheets.  Position a boiled sweet in the hole in the centre of each biscuit.  Bake in the oven for 10-15 minutes until the dough is just golden and the sweet has melted.  Remove from the oven and leave to cool completely before removing from the parchment paper.
